The cost of living in Abuja is 178% more expensive than in Meru. Cities ranked 3416th and 8317th ($1502 vs $541) in the list of the most expensive cities in the world and ranked 2nd and 4th in Nigeria and Kenya, respectively. Check Nigeria vs Kenya comparison.

The average after-tax salary is enough to cover living expenses for 0.2 months in Abuja compared to 0.8 months in Meru. Abuja ranked 4th best city to live in Nigeria vs Meru ranked 9th in Kenya, while ranked 8901st and 8421st among best cities to live in the world.
